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Court involvement for parenting and child support matters depends on whether all parties reach agreement. Many disputes can be resolved through negotiation, mediation, or family dispute resolution without court intervention. However, if disagreement persists or one party contests the arrangements, proceedings may need to be filed with the Family Court or Federal Circuit and Family Court. Based on your location in Dee Why, NSW, one nearby court location is: Manly Court House 2 Belgrave Street, Manly This location is provided for general context only. Family law courts generally handle parenting and child support matters, which can involve formal hearings if negotiation fails.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Parenting and Child Support lawyers cost in Dee Why, NSW?
Parenting and Child Support lawyers in Dee Why, NSW generally charge between $300 and $550 per hour, with rates influenced by the practitioner's experience level, firm size, and specific expertise. Total legal costs depend heavily on how much time your matter requires and its complexity. Basic consultations or straightforward consent orders typically fall at the lower end of this range and require minimal hours, keeping overall expenses manageable. Moderately complex negotiations involving parenting arrangements or child support modifications sit in the mid-range, while contested matters requiring court appearances, extensive preparation, and multiple hearings command the highest rates and significantly more billable time.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Parenting and Child Support lawyer in Dee Why, NSW?
For parenting and child support matters in Dee Why, NSW, it can help to have your photo identification, recent financial documents such as pay slips and tax returns, and any existing court orders or parenting plans if available. You may be asked to provide birth certificates for children involved, details of current childcare arrangements, and correspondence with the other parent regarding support or custody.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ation. Some Australia Post offices offer services like certified copies, photo ID, or printing.
